Summary

We are a Canadian building materials supplier. We price large residential projects by counting everything off the architect's drawings, matching each item to a product we sell, and handing the developer one priced package. Most of that counting is now automated. What we need is a careful person to check it before it goes anywhere. What you would do, every project Review roughly 84 marked-up drawings against our standard. You are not producing them. You are judging them. Find what the automation missed: an opening nobody counted, an exclusion with no reason written on it, a total whose parts do not add up, a label pointing at the wrong thing. Capture each problem as a screenshot with an annotation, so it is obvious in two seconds. Combine those with the open questions into ONE report and put it in front of our CEO. Own the delivery date, and say early when something is going to slip. You must be able to Read architectural drawings confidently. Floor plans, elevations, door and window schedules. This is the hard requirement and we cannot teach it quickly. Screenshot and annotate cleanly. Any tool is fine. The skill is knowing what to point at. Write short, plain English. You are writing for a CEO who reads one line and decides. Work in spreadsheets, and check that two totals of the same thing agree. Say "the software is wrong" and mean it.
